Differences in attitudes toward organ donation among African Americans and whites in the United States.

Abstract

The availability of organs within the African-American population has been an on-going issue. Historically, African Americans donate organs at a much lower rate than whites. Thus, this study was designed to compare general attitudes between African Americans, whites, and other minorities concerning the issue of organ donation and to identify the factors that hamper African Americans from becoming organ donors.
